  • the present invention relates to a whiteboard, and more particularly to a whiteboard that can ensure ease of movement and safety in the vicinity of a support for a user.
  • a writing board or operation panel is supported by a support at a predetermined height so that it can be easily written and operated while the user is standing. Is used.
  • a support body composed of a support column extending obliquely downward and rearward from the center of the board side surface and a support foot extending from the lower end of the support column toward the front side
  • a board support member provided across a pair of support columns to support the board, a support column extending diagonally downward and forward from the support member for the board, and a rear end from the lower end of the support column
  • the support body which is comprised toward the support
  • the present invention in view of such a conventional problem, it is possible to ensure the user's ease of movement and safety in the vicinity of the support column, writing and operation are not hindered, and white that can ensure the visibility of the person viewing the board from an oblique direction.
  • the purpose is to provide a board.
  • the present invention includes a notable board, a pair of struts that pivotally support the board, and strut legs that support the struts, and the struts include a coupling body and a vertical support body.
  • the leg extends from the front end side to the upper side and the rear side, and the vertical support extends from the coupling body to the upper side substantially perpendicular to the floor surface.
  • the prop foot has a front wheel and a rear wheel, and the vertical support is disposed on the rear side of the front wheel. It is desirable that the prop foot has a prop foot weight shelf that is spanned between the prop feet.

  • the white board in one embodiment includes a notable board 1, a pair of support columns 2 that pivotally support the board 1, and support column legs 3 that support the support columns 2. ing.
  • the board 1 is formed in a horizontally long rectangular shape using a thin plate made of steel or enamel, and the peripheral portion is protected by a frame 10 made of synthetic resin or aluminum. .
  • a pair of support shafts (not shown) projecting outward are provided at the center portions of the left and right side surfaces of the board 1, and are pivotally supported by the support column 2 by these support shafts.
  • the board 1 is locked substantially perpendicular to the floor surface.
  • the board 1 may be a writing board such as a blackboard or an operation panel such as a liquid crystal touch panel.
  • the support column 2 includes a connection body 4 that is connected to the support foot 3 integrally or as a separate body, and a vertical support 5 that extends substantially vertically upward from the connection body 4 with respect to the floor surface.
  • a steel pipe material is used for the support 2 and is formed by bending.
  • the support legs 3 extend from the lower end of the support 2 to the rear side and are arranged substantially parallel to each other.
  • a front wheel 6 and a rear wheel 7 are respectively provided before and after the support foot 3 to enable the whiteboard to move.
  • the support foot 3 is provided with a support foot weight shelf 8 so as to be spanned between the support feet 3.
  • the column foot weight shelf 8 is formed in a horizontally long rectangular shape using a cold-rolled steel plate, bent downward at the front and rear ends, and further bent inward at both bent ends.
  • a reinforcing member having a substantially U-shaped cross section that crosses from side to side is spot-welded on the back side.
  • the column foot weight shelf 8 may be made of, for example, wood, or may be provided with a non-slip member such as rubber on the peripheral edge.
  • the support leg weight shelf 8 is arranged on the rear side of the front wheel 6 to prevent the whiteboard from falling to the front side. Moreover, the support
  • the support leg weight shelf 8 is desirably disposed on the rear side, but at least the center of gravity of the support column foot weight shelf 8 may be disposed on the rear side of the front wheel 6.

  • the vertical support 5 is disposed substantially parallel to the left and right side surfaces of the board 1, and is disposed so as not to protrude forward from the board 1 when viewed from the side surface. By doing so, even when the user performs writing or operation in the lower corner of the board 1, it is not hindered. Further, even for a person viewing the board 1 from an oblique direction, the visibility is ensured without being blocked by the support column 2.
  • a column weight shelf 9 is provided on the lower side of the vertical support 5 on the rear side.
  • the column weight shelf 9 is formed in a horizontally long rectangular shape using a cold rolled steel plate.
  • the column weight shelf 9 is provided with an attachment hole for attaching to the vertical support 5 at the front end, and a stopper piece 12 protruding upward so that a book placed on the rear end does not slide down. Yes.
  • the column weight shelf 9 is provided with ribs 13 for reinforcing the column weight shelf 9 on the left and right sides, and a reinforcing member having a substantially U-shaped cross section that crosses the left and right is spot-welded on the back surface side.
  • the column weight shelf 9 may be provided with a partition frame and a partition plate for leaning books on the surface side.
  • the column weight shelf 9 is provided on the rear side from the column 2 so that the center of gravity of the whiteboard can be moved to the rear side. In addition, it is possible to effectively utilize the knee space that has not been utilized in the conventional whiteboard, and it is possible to improve the usability of the whiteboard.
  • a post-leg post connection body 31 that connects the rear ends of the prop legs 3 is integrally formed at the rear end of the prop legs 3.
  • the post-leg post-connecting body 31 is provided at the rear end of the post-leg 3 so as to prevent the whiteboard from moving to the rear side and falling to the front side.
  • the post-leg post-connector 31 may be detachably attached to the post leg 3, or a heavier member may be used.
  • the center of gravity of the entire whiteboard can be moved to the rear side stepwise by using the post-leg post connection body 31 together with the post-post weight shelf 8 and the post-weight shelf 9 described above.
  • a buffer member 32 is provided on the rear side of the post-leg post-connecting body 31 that can relieve an impact when hitting the wall surface. Further, the post foot connecting body 31 is arranged so that the board foot 3 is arranged on the rear side of the movable region of the board 1 so that the board 1 can be reversed without hitting the wall even when the white board is installed near the wall. It is formed at the rear end.

Abstract

La présente invention concerne un tableau blanc avec lequel la facilité de déplacement et la sécurité des utilisateurs autour des colonnes de support peuvent être assurées, l'écriture et le fonctionnement ne sont pas gênés, et la visibilité du tableau pour un observateur depuis un angle diagonal peut être assurée. Le tableau blanc est pourvu d'un tableau capable d'affichage, d'une paire de colonnes de support pour soutenir de façon pivotante le tableau, et des pieds de colonne de support pour supporter les colonnes de support, les colonnes de support comprenant un corps de raccordement et un corps de support vertical, le corps de raccordement s'étendant vers le haut et vers l'arrière depuis le côté d'extrémité avant des pieds de colonne de support, et le corps de support vertical s'étendant depuis le corps de raccordement de façon sensiblement verticale vers le haut par rapport à la surface de plancher.
